## SQL Lint Env Vars

Welcome to team Spindle! Our linter, Quernstone, checks every `.sql` file for naming rules and missing `WHERE` clauses on deletes. Config lives in `.quernrc`, but the CI runner pulls its settings from `lint.env`. Most values are preset; the only sensitive one is the reporting token. Add this line at the bottom:

sealed setting: LEDGER_TOKEN20=6148d35bbb480b0ab79e

Meeting notes — Tender logistics, Thursday a.m. Quick recap for the office: the sealed bid for the Westholm Quay refurbishment goes out Friday, no exceptions. Tomas confirmed the envelope stays sealed and witnessed until the courier arrives — nobody opens it, not even to double-check page counts. Use Larkfield Couriers only; they know the drill. One more thing everyone agreed on: the driver must be given the hand-over instruction that follows below, word for word.

courier memo of fafog-kagep: the briys norir courier leaves the pelwyn pelael ulaiel ledger at gate 5796 under passcode 534410

Minutes — Management Meeting, Tanbrook Launch

Present: P. Vell, M. Isandro, K. Loane. Quick one this week. Launch date for the Tanbrook kettle range holds at the 12th; demo stock lands Monday. Marketing wants one more week for the teaser push — approved. Kira flagged staffing gaps at the Wrenfield store; Miko to sort cover. For the incoming director, note the following before your first branch visit.

management briefing: Only 7 of the 120 pilot accounts renewed Ralael, so a churn review is set for January 1.

Hi Soren,

Handing over PixelVault on-call. The EXIF scrubbing worker had a partial outage yesterday: uploads between 02:10 and 03:40 bypassed metadata removal because the scrub queue consumer crashed on malformed GPS tags. I patched the parser and replayed the affected batch — verify the replay completed and spot-check a few images for residual location data. The dashboard panel "Scrub Lag" should stay under 60s. Runbook is updated with the crash signature. If anything looks off, contact the imaging platform team directly.

escalation mailbox, kagef-kawef: frador_zorix@tolvaqlabs.internal